1 hour ago, jwyman said:

Ops Center? Not sure what this is. Pardon my ignorance....

Start > All Programs/Apps > PMDG Simulations > Operations Center

When it opens, if there is a message at the top right that you need to update, make sure to update.

1 hour ago, jwyman said:

VAS is very good...Using DX10 Fixer...

What are you using to determine that it is "good?" DX10 fixer lowers VAS use, but it does not protect you from VAS overruns.
